Stunning PNG Stripes: Free Downloadable Patterns

PNG stripes represent a versatile design element that combines simplicity with high visual impact. These linear patterns, rendered in the Portable Network Graphics format, maintain crisp edges and transparency across any background. Designers frequently leverage this file type for seamless integration into digital interfaces and print projects. The format ensures clarity without the bulk of larger image files, making it ideal for modern web performance.

Technical Advantages of the Format

Unlike JPEG, PNG utilizes lossless compression, preserving every detail of the stripe pattern. This characteristic is essential for geometric designs where precision matters. The format supports alpha transparency, allowing stripes to overlay photos or gradients smoothly. Banding remains minimal even on subtle gradients, ensuring a professional finish. For developers, the small file size reduces load times without sacrificing quality.

Design Applications and Use Cases

PNG stripes serve as effective dividers in web layouts, replacing heavier graphic lines. They function as watermarks to protect digital artwork while remaining unobtrusive. Marketing teams utilize them for creating textured overlays that add depth to flat color blocks. In user interface design, these elements provide visual rhythm without overwhelming the core content. Their adaptability extends to background patterns for apps, websites, and printable materials.

Creating High-Resolution Versions

Producing sharp PNG stripes requires attention to canvas dimensions and color contrast. Starting with a vector-based template ensures scalability before raster conversion. Setting the pattern at a 45-degree angle can generate dynamic diagonal effects. Designers often use a transparent canvas to isolate the stripes, preventing unwanted borders. Saving with optimization settings maintains integrity while minimizing byte count.

Best Practices for Implementation

When integrating these assets, consider the surrounding color palette to ensure harmony. Testing the stripes on various backgrounds confirms the transparency works as intended. Using CSS `background-size` allows control over the repetition and scale of the pattern. Keeping the stripe width consistent with brand guidelines maintains visual identity across platforms. Proper attribution is unnecessary for generic patterns, but custom designs should be documented.

Accessibility Considerations

High contrast between the stripes and underlying content is vital for readability. Patterns should not interfere with text placement or button recognition. Designers must verify that the motif does not trigger photosensitive conditions. Providing alternative visual breaks ensures a comfortable experience for all users. Balancing aesthetics with function prevents decorative elements from becoming obstacles.

Comparison with Other File Types

SVG stripes offer scalability for vector-based projects, but PNG remains superior for complex color blends. WebP provides smaller sizes, yet PNG enjoys broader browser support. The choice depends on whether the priority is transparency fidelity or loading speed. For static patterns with sharp edges, PNG delivers unmatched reliability. This consistency makes it the go-to choice for professional deliverables.

Where to Source Quality Assets

Free stock libraries host a wide array of pre-made PNG stripes, though customization is often limited. Premium platforms offer editable packs that align with specific brand requirements. Creating original designs guarantees uniqueness and avoids copyright concerns. Subtle modifications to existing patterns can yield fresh results. Always verify licensing terms before commercial deployment.
